The Fire Department works a Kelly schedule, which operates on a repeating 9-day cycle. In this schedule, each shift works three 24-hour shifts within the cycle. These shifts are separated by 24 hours off between each workday. After the third 24-hour shift, employees receive four consecutive days off before the cycle begins again. ![]() Under the supervision of the Fire Captain provides rapid fire-suppression response to protect life and property by controlling and extinguishing fires. Persons in this position also respond and render aid to medical emergencies, natural disasters and other emergencies in addition to maintaining fire equipment and providing training to the public on fire and life safety education. This position is classified as non-exempt and is subject to the Fair Labor Standards Act overtime regulations.
Equipment Operated: Frequent use of fire and medical equipment including hose lines, nozzles, pumps, hydrants, extinguishers, ladders, hand tools, extrication tools, air masks, defibrillator, etc. Reporting Relationship: This position reports to the Fire Captain. Working Conditions:
Education: High School Diploma or GED required. Experience: None.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ities:
Special Requirements: North Carolina Firefighter I & II Certification (2013 Edition)* or North Carolina Firefighter Certification (2019 Edition)* North Carolina EMT-B Certification* North Carolina Hazardous Materials Level I Operations Certification* ICS 100, 200; NIMS 700, 800 Incident Command Certificates *Candidates eligible for reciprocity will be considered.The Town of Knightdale is an equal opportunity employer.
